Local Basketball Scores from Last Night – KMAQ SPORTS

Last night in local high school basketball: 

In our first game on KMAQ, The Central DeWitt Boys Basketball Team fell one game short of a trip to the state tournament, as they were defeated by Solon 49-44 in a Class 3A Substate final. The Sabers end the season with a 15-9 record.

After that game on KMAQ we had a Class 3A Girls State Quarterfinal between Maquoketa and Mediapolis. The Cardinals were not going to be denied in the first round for a second year in a row as they picked up their first state tournament win in program history 57-23. The Cards held the Bulldogs to a season low in points, and a season high in turnovers. Maquoketa will play Des Moines Christian on Thursday afternoon at 3pm.

Today on KMAQ we’ll have a Class 4A Girls State Quarterfinal on the air as Central DeWitt will take on Norwalk, and attempt to avenge their loss from last year’s state quarterfinal round. We’ll go on the air and online with that game around 1:15. 

Yesterday in men’s college hoops – #6 Iowa State was beaten by 2nd-ranked Arizona 73-57.
